Ranging in size from an apartment-friendly 8-inches to an enormous 15 inches, all four models feature newly developed drivers, passive radiators and refined cabinet architecture.These aren't thuggish bass monsters; they're designed for the more discerning listener who wants to hear as well as feel the low end. Wharfedale says that "rather than chasing chest-thumping, window-rattling exaggeration, the Nova Series is built around balance, texture and precision."There are four subwoofers in the range: the Nova 8, the Nova 10, the Nova 12 and the Nova 15. The Nova 8 is designed for smaller setups and stereo installations, with the Nova 10 upping the power for medium-sized rooms.
